16464843349248 is an even composite number. It is composed of six dist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of two hundred eighty-eight divisors.

Prime factorization of 16464843349248:

28 × 3 × 7 × 19 × 31 × 5199757

(2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 2 × 3 × 7 × 19 × 31 × 5199757)
